The Atlantic hurricane season is here and according to NOAA Climate Prediction Center, 2022 is going to be an above-normal season with 14 - 21 named storms and 6 -10 hurricanes, with three to six being major hurricanes (Category 3 or higher).  

The dangers of hurricanes include torrential rains, high winds, storm surges, and inland flooding. Though we cannot control the weather, we can prepare ourselves and our communities to be more resilient because studies have shown time and time again that individual preparation can save money, property, and lives.

Fire and emergency response grants now open for counties

On May 20, FEMA announced the opening of the Fiscal Year 2024 Staffing for Adequate Fire and Emergency Response (SAFER) Grant Program and the Fiscal Year 2024 Fire Prevention and Safety Grant Program, which support fire departments and firefighter organizations in increasing staffing and improving safety nationwide.

House draft bill text proposes FEMA reform package with major wins for counties

This week, the U.S. House Transportation and Infrastructure Committee’s Economic Development, Public Buildings and Emergency Management Subcommittee released draft bill text for a sweeping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) reform package aimed at improving disaster response, streamlining aid and increasing local flexibility—reflecting many long-standing county priorities.
